10 Ways to ReUse Chocolate Boxes and Trays:
1. Glue the box together and cut out a small slit at the top to reuse the chocolate box as a piggy bank
2. Reuse it as a unique picture frame 
3. Reuse the box with the tray still inside for organizing your desk items 
4. The plastic trays are perfect for mixing paint
5. Create a wonderful jewelry box 
6. Store letters, notes, cards, etc…
7. Create your own purse

8. Reuse the chocolate boxes to store your own baked goods or homemade chocolate
9. Decorate the box and reuse it as a gift box
10. Reuse it to make your own greeting/holiday card 
Why ReUse Chocolate Boxes:
Each year, thousands of cardboard and paper heart-shaped Valentine’s Day chocolate boxes are thrown out after the candy has been eaten, filling landfills and producing more waste. Instead of throwing away your Valentine’s Day candy boxes, recycle them into something useful. You will be saving more than just trees. You will help to reduce the thousands of pounds of Valentine’s Day waste that goes into landfills each year.
